Before first use, fully charge your headphones. Connect the USB charging cable to the headphone's charging port and the other end to a USB power source (e.g., computer USB port, wall adapter). The LED indicator will show charging status and turn off when fully charged.

To power on the headphones, slide the ON/OFF switch to the 'ON' position. The LED indicator will light up. To power off, slide the switch to the 'OFF' position.
To use the headphones in wired mode, connect one end of the 3.5mm audio cable to the AUX jack on the headphone and the other end to your audio device. This mode does not require battery power.

Insert a TF (MicroSD) card with MP3 music files into the TF card slot. The headphones will automatically switch to TF Card mode and begin playing music. Use the volume and track control buttons as in Bluetooth mode.

If you encounter issues with your headphones, refer to the following common problems and solutions:
|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
|---|---|---|
| Headphones do not power on. | Low battery. | Charge the headphones fully. |
| Cannot pair with device. | Headphones not in pairing mode; device Bluetooth off; too far from device. | Ensure headphones are in pairing mode (flashing blue/red). Turn device Bluetooth off and on. Move headphones closer to the device (within 10 meters). |
| No sound in Bluetooth mode. | Volume too low; device not connected; incorrect audio output selected on device. | Increase headphone and device volume. Re-pair the headphones. Check device's audio output settings. |
| No sound in wired mode. | Audio cable not fully inserted; faulty cable. | Ensure 3.5mm audio cable is fully inserted into both the headphone and the audio device. Try a different audio cable. |
| TF card not recognized. | Incorrect file format; faulty TF card. | Ensure music files are in MP3 format. Try a different TF card. |
| Feature | Specification |
|---|---|
| Model Name | P26 |
| Connectivity Technology | Wireless, Wired |
| Wireless Communication Technology | Bluetooth |
| Bluetooth Version | 5.0 |
| Battery Life | 80 Hours |
| Audio Driver Type | Dynamic Driver |
| Sensitivity | 105 dB |
| Headphones Jack | 3.5 mm Jack |
| Frequency Range | 20Hz - 20kHz |
| Ear Placement | Over Ear |
| Control Type | Media Control |
| Item Weight | 14.4 ounces |
